Details
A vulnerability classified as problematic was found in Fusiondrupalthemes fusion 6.x-1.0/6.x-1.1/6.x-1.12 (Content Management System). Affected by this vulnerability is the function fusion_core_preprocess_page.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a cross site scripting vulnerability. The CWE definition for the vulnerability is CWE-79. The product does not neutralize or incorrectly neutralizes user-controllable input before it is placed in output that is used as a web page that is served to other users. As an impact it is known to affect integrity. The summary by CVE is:
C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ability in the fusion_core_preprocess_page function in fusion_core/template.php in the Fusion module before 6.x-1.13 for Drupal allows remote attackers to inject arbitrary web script or HTML via the q parameter.
The weakness was presented 08/31/2012 by Security Team (Rick) with Drupal Security Team (Website). The advisory is shared at openwall.com. This vulnerability is known as CVE-2012-2083 since 04/04/2012. The attack can be launched remotely. The exploitation doesn't need any form of authentication. It demands that the victim is doing some kind of user interaction. Technical details are known, but no exploit is available. MITRE ATT&CK project uses the attack technique T1059.007 for this issue.
Upgrading to version 6.x-1.0 eliminates this vulnerability.
